Hollow Composite Decking
Hollow composite decking is characterized by its lightweight design, featuring hollow cores that significantly reduce the overall weight. This type is ideal for residential and commercial outdoor spaces where ease of handling and installation is crucial. B2B buyers should consider the cost-effectiveness of hollow decking, especially for large projects. However, it’s important to note that while it is easier to install and transport, its structural integrity may not withstand heavy loads as effectively as solid alternatives.
Solid Composite Decking
Solid composite decking provides a robust and durable solution, making it suitable for high-traffic areas and demanding commercial projects. Its solid structure ensures longevity and stability, which is a significant selling point for B2B buyers focused on quality and durability. While the initial investment is typically higher, the long-term benefits in terms of maintenance and replacement costs can justify the expense. Buyers should assess their project requirements to determine if the benefits outweigh the costs.
Grooved Edge Decking
Grooved edge decking features pre-grooved edges that allow for the installation of hidden fasteners, creating a seamless appearance. This type is particularly popular in decking installations where aesthetics are a priority. B2B applications include both residential and commercial projects that demand a polished finish. While grooved decking provides a clean look, buyers must ensure they have the appropriate fasteners and installation tools, which could add to overall project costs.
Non-Grooved Decking
Non-grooved decking offers a straightforward installation process with flat edges that accommodate visible fasteners. This type is often favored for DIY projects or where aesthetic considerations are less critical. B2B buyers may find this option appealing due to its ease of use and flexibility in design. However, the visibility of screws may not meet the aesthetic standards required for high-end projects, which can be a drawback for some buyers.
Moisture-Resistant Decking
Moisture-resistant decking is specifically engineered to withstand high moisture environments, making it ideal for coastal areas and poolside installations. This type of decking is essential for B2B buyers operating in regions with high humidity or exposure to water, as it resists mold, warping, and decay. While the upfront costs are generally higher, the long-term benefits in durability and reduced maintenance make it a worthwhile investment for businesses focused on longevity and quality. Buyers should be aware of the specific installation requirements that may accompany moisture-resistant products.

1. Wood-Plastic Composites (WPC)
Key Properties: WPCs combine wood fibers and plastic, offering excellent resistance to moisture and decay. They typically have a temperature rating suitable for outdoor environments, withstanding heat and UV exposure.
Pros & Cons:
– Pros: Durable against rot and pests, low maintenance, and available in various colors and finishes.
– Cons: Can be prone to scratching and fading over time, and initial costs may be higher than traditional wood.
Impact on Application: WPCs are compatible with a wide range of applications, including residential and commercial decking. However, their performance can vary based on the specific formulation and manufacturing process.
Considerations for International Buyers: Buyers should ensure compliance with local regulations regarding material safety and sustainability. Standards such as ASTM D7032 for WPCs may be relevant, particularly in Europe and the U.S.
2. PVC (Polyvinyl Chloride)
Key Properties: PVC decking is highly resistant to moisture, insects, and fading. It typically has a high temperature rating and is non-combustible, making it suitable for various climates.
Pros & Cons:
– Pros: Extremely low maintenance, lightweight, and available in a wide range of colors. It does not require sealing or staining.
– Cons: Higher upfront costs compared to wood and may feel less natural underfoot.
Impact on Application: PVC is ideal for high-moisture environments, such as coastal areas, due to its resistance to water damage. It is also compatible with various fasteners and framing systems.
Considerations for International Buyers: Compliance with fire safety standards is crucial, especially in regions prone to wildfires. Buyers should check for certifications like EN 13501 in Europe.
3. Aluminum
Key Properties: Aluminum decking is lightweight, strong, and resistant to corrosion. It can withstand extreme temperatures and has a high load-bearing capacity.
Pros & Cons:
– Pros: Exceptional durability, low maintenance, and does not warp or splinter. It can also be recycled, enhancing its sustainability profile.
– Cons: Higher initial costs and can be noisy underfoot, which may be a concern for residential applications.
Impact on Application: Aluminum is suitable for commercial projects and high-traffic areas due to its strength. It is also compatible with various architectural designs.
Considerations for International Buyers: Buyers should verify compliance with local building codes and standards, such as the American National Standards Institute (ANSI) standards for structural integrity.
4. Composite Decking with Capped Technology
Key Properties: Capped composite decking features a protective layer that enhances durability and resistance to fading, staining, and scratching. It combines the benefits of both wood and plastic.
Pros & Cons:
– Pros: Offers a natural wood appearance while providing superior protection against environmental factors. It is low maintenance and easy to clean.
– Cons: Generally more expensive than traditional composites and may require specific installation techniques.
Impact on Application: This material is ideal for residential and commercial applications where aesthetics and performance are equally important.
Considerations for International Buyers: It is essential to ensure that the product meets local environmental regulations and standards. Buyers should look for certifications such as the Forest Stewardship Council (FSC) for sustainability.

In-depth Look: Manufacturing Processes and Quality Assurance for installing composite decking
Understanding the Manufacturing Processes of Composite Decking
When it comes to manufacturing composite decking, international B2B buyers must grasp the various stages involved, as well as the quality assurance measures that ensure a reliable product. Composite decking is primarily made from a mixture of wood fibers and plastic, and the manufacturing process can be broken down into several key stages:
Material Preparation
The first step in the manufacturing process is the preparation of raw materials. This involves sourcing high-quality wood fibers (often recycled) and plastic polymers. These materials must meet specific standards to ensure durability and performance. For instance, wood fibers should be treated to prevent moisture absorption and decay, while plastic polymers should be selected for their resistance to UV rays and other environmental factors.
- Sourcing: Establish relationships with suppliers who provide certified materials, ensuring they adhere to relevant environmental and safety standards.
- Storage: Maintain controlled storage conditions to prevent degradation of materials before processing.
Forming
Once the materials are prepared, the next phase is forming. This is where the wood fibers and plastic are mixed and extruded into the desired shapes. The extrusion process involves several critical techniques:
- Mixing: The wood and plastic are combined in a specific ratio to achieve the desired balance of strength and flexibility.
- Extrusion: The mixture is heated and forced through a mold to create boards of various profiles (e.g., grooved or solid).
- Cooling: The newly formed boards are cooled to set their shape, which is crucial for dimensional stability.
This stage is vital for achieving the required aesthetics and functionality of the decking boards.
Assembly
After the decking boards have been formed, they undergo assembly. This may include the addition of features such as grooves for hidden fasteners or surface treatments for enhanced grip. Key techniques during assembly include:
- Cutting: Boards are cut to specified lengths, ensuring consistency and minimizing waste.
- Joining: Components may be joined using adhesives or fasteners, depending on the design requirements.
- Surface Treatment: Additional treatments may be applied, such as anti-slip coatings or color finishes, to enhance performance and appearance.
Finishing
The final stage of manufacturing involves finishing processes that enhance the product’s durability and aesthetic appeal. This includes:
- Coating: Application of protective layers to improve UV resistance and color retention.
- Quality Inspection: Each board is inspected for surface defects, color consistency, and structural integrity before packaging.
Quality Assurance Standards and Techniques
For international B2B buyers, understanding quality assurance is critical to ensuring they receive high-quality products. Here are key standards and checkpoints relevant to composite decking:
International Standards
- ISO 9001: This standard focuses on quality management systems, ensuring manufacturers consistently provide products that meet customer and regulatory requirements.
- CE Marking: In Europe, CE marking indicates conformity with health, safety, and environmental protection standards for products sold within the European Economic Area.
Quality Control Checkpoints
Quality control in composite decking manufacturing typically includes several checkpoints:
- Incoming Quality Control (IQC): This involves inspecting raw materials upon arrival to ensure they meet specified standards.
- In-Process Quality Control (IPQC): Continuous monitoring during the production process to detect and correct any deviations from quality standards.
- Final Quality Control (FQC): A thorough inspection of finished products to ensure they meet all design and performance specifications.
Common Testing Methods
To ensure the quality and durability of composite decking, manufacturers may employ various testing methods, including:
- Mechanical Testing: Evaluating tensile strength, flexural strength, and impact resistance.
- Environmental Testing: Assessing performance under UV exposure, moisture absorption, and temperature fluctuations.
- Fire Resistance Testing: Checking compliance with fire safety regulations.

Essential Technical Properties and Trade Terminology for installing composite decking
Essential Technical Properties
When considering the installation of composite decking, understanding the technical properties is crucial for ensuring quality, longevity, and compliance with local regulations. Here are some key specifications:
-
Material Grade: This refers to the classification of the composite material based on its composition and performance characteristics. Higher grades typically indicate better durability, resistance to moisture, and UV stability. B2B buyers should prioritize higher material grades to minimize maintenance and replacement costs over time.
-
Dimensional Tolerance: This specification denotes the allowable variations in the dimensions of the decking boards. For instance, a tolerance of ±1mm might be standard. Proper tolerances ensure that the boards fit together seamlessly, reducing gaps that can lead to water pooling or structural weaknesses. This is critical for maintaining aesthetic appeal and structural integrity.
-
Weight Load Capacity: This property defines the maximum weight that the decking can support without compromising safety or structural integrity. Understanding this capacity is vital for applications such as residential decks or commercial spaces with heavy foot traffic. Buyers should assess the intended use and choose products that can handle the expected load.
-
Slip Resistance Rating: This rating measures how slippery the surface of the decking is, especially when wet. A higher slip resistance is crucial for safety, particularly in regions with high rainfall or in residential areas with pools. B2B buyers should look for decks that comply with local safety regulations regarding slip resistance.
-
Thermal Expansion: Composite materials can expand or contract with temperature changes. Understanding the thermal expansion characteristics helps buyers plan for installation gaps and avoid warping or buckling in extreme weather conditions. Products that offer low thermal expansion are preferable for hot climates or areas with significant temperature fluctuations.
Trade Terminology
Familiarity with industry jargon can facilitate smoother transactions and clearer communication. Here are some essential terms relevant to composite decking procurement:
-
OEM (Original Equipment Manufacturer): This term refers to companies that manufacture products that may be marketed by another company under its brand name. In the context of composite decking, understanding OEM relationships can help buyers assess product authenticity and quality assurance.
-
MOQ (Minimum Order Quantity): This is the smallest quantity of a product that a supplier is willing to sell. For composite decking, MOQs can vary significantly among manufacturers. Buyers should consider their project scale and budget when negotiating MOQs to avoid excess inventory.
-
RFQ (Request for Quotation): An RFQ is a document sent to suppliers to request pricing and availability for specific quantities of products. This is an essential step in procurement, allowing buyers to compare options and negotiate terms effectively.
-
Incoterms: These are international commercial terms that define the responsibilities of buyers and sellers in shipping and freight logistics. Understanding Incoterms is crucial for international buyers to clarify who bears the risk and cost at various stages of the shipment, particularly for composite decking sourced from different regions.
-
Lead Time: This term indicates the time between placing an order and receiving the product. It is critical for project planning, especially in large-scale developments. Buyers should inquire about lead times to ensure that their projects remain on schedule.
-
Certification Standards: These refer to compliance with industry standards for safety, quality, and environmental impact. Certifications such as ASTM or ISO can significantly influence buyer decisions, ensuring that the products meet specific performance criteria and sustainability goals.

Brief Evolution/History
The composite decking industry has evolved significantly since its inception in the late 1980s. Initially developed as an alternative to traditional wood decking, early composite materials were often plagued by issues such as fading, warping, and splintering. However, advancements in material science and manufacturing processes have led to the creation of high-performance composite products that offer superior durability and aesthetic appeal.
Today, the market is characterized by a diverse range of composite materials, incorporating various textures, colors, and finishes to meet the evolving preferences of consumers. This evolution is not only a testament to technological advancements but also reflects a broader societal shift toward sustainable building practices. What are the typical minimum order quantities (MOQs) and lead times for composite decking?
Minimum order quantities (MOQs) can vary significantly by supplier and region. Generally, MOQs for composite decking range from 500 to 1,000 square feet. Lead times can also differ, typically ranging from 2 to 8 weeks, depending on the supplier’s inventory and your location. Always clarify these details upfront to ensure they align with your project timelines and budget. Additionally, consider ordering slightly more than your estimated needs to account for potential waste or damage during installation. -
